News International Ltd Streamlines Operations with Voice, Data, and E-mail on Single Device

News International, the arm of News Corporation in the United Kingdom, looked to offer top executives and editors a mobile solution that combined voice, data, and e-mail on a single device. The media giant considered a BlackBerry solution from Research In Motion, but decided against it because of concerns about cost, administration expense, and flexibility. With an existing investment in Microsoft Exchange Server 2003, communication and collaboration server, News International opted for mobile devices, powered initially by Microsoft Windows Mobile 2003 and now upgraded to Microsoft Windows Mobile 5.0. The solution provides users with direct push e-mail, giving them access to messages anytime, anywhere. News International is now rolling out the devices to other employeesincluding journalistsand continuing to cut communications costs
